Why are so many people rooting for GLP1s to fail? When do you think the tide will turn and the stigma will end? by Schwettes in Zepbound

[–]Swiftlass 58 points59 points  (0 children)

This is how I see it: maintaining a healthy body always takes work. I like to use a race analogy. For people like us, losing weight naturally and maintaining it is like running a marathon every day. For people who don’t need glp1s, it more like running a 5k. They cannot conceptualize that we are running different races. This leads to (illogical) resentment because they cannot understand why anyone wouldn’t just run their daily 5k - not understanding that 5k doesn’t get us to our finish line. They think we are in an equal opportunity race and are cheating and they want us to be punished for it.

Tirzepatide completely changed how I see obesity (including my own) by freckleritz in Zepbound

[–]Swiftlass 144 points145 points  (0 children)

I used to work with a client who was over 600 lbs. They would eat the meal we provided and then order 3 pizzas. I was overweight - probably lower level obese - at the time and living with a thin friend. I felt so out of control with my own eating and then I’d watch this client eat and I’d watch my friend eat and I was like…oh! These are 3 entirely different experiences, we are not feeling hunger in the same way.
